The vertical sand making machine utilizes the principle of centrifugal impact to crush materials, achieving fine crushing and coarse grinding. It boasts significant advantages, including a high reduction ratio, adjustable particle size, and excellent anti-clogging and wear-resistant performance. The equipment mainly consists of a transmission system, main shaft, cylinder, and impeller. The material is fed from the top and, after being impacted and ground, is discharged from the bottom.
This equipment is widely applicable in the mining, construction, and environmental protection sectors. It is ideal for crushing quartz, river pebbles, granite, basalt, and other hard rocks, serving as a key component in quartz sand purification production lines, as well as for producing construction sand and highway aggregates. Additionally, it plays a vital role in environmental projects such as the recycling of construction waste, tailings treatment, and desulfurization processes, including the crushing of steel slag.
